The half-day tour didn't start well as the bus missed picking us up in Guildford (we were at the appointed spot in good time) and by the time this was rectified we were already behind the rest of the tour at the first stop. However, we caught up the the tastings and really enjoyed the 3 contrasting vineyards we visited; one large, one smaller and one more rustic but all with some interesting and varied wines. Chatting to the staff in each venue was wonderful, as their passion for the products shone through. The supply of wines was plentiful with food accompaniments being offered also. The brewery and its beer was OK, but it would have been better to have seen the brewery itself not just a bar area. The chocolate stop was a bit pointless and some of the other guest spent their time in the distillery next door, which would have added value to the trip which was $90 per person and just about worth it. A really enjoyable afternoon was had though.

We did the tour that takes off in the late morning and finishes in the afternoon - with no chance for lunch. We were in a small bus (clean; good driver) up to the Swan Valley and then visited Mandoon (a rather large vineyard full of people trying wines), Lancasters (a more relaxing experience with some cheese thrown in) and then the Margaret River Chocolate Factory (with a detour to a nearby building selling Providore products). All the tastings were pleasant but the experience wasn't as good as wine tours I've had in other countries. And then there was boat trip back to the city. Hysterical is the best way to describe it. Free drinks - and so lots of people getting rather 'jolly' and very loud....and the then crew burst into song. Lovely voices but nothing relaxing about the trip back!

If you like wine this is your tour if you want beer or chocolate don't do it. We stopped at 3 different vineyards and had a tasting. We then went to the chocolate store where we were given a small piece of chocolate and an opportunity to buy more. We stopped at a bar and were given a beer. Although the trip said we would return via boat there was no boat only a bus ride back to town. Nothing here for the nondrinker, the chocolate lover, someone that wants a river cruise or to learn anything about the process of making wine.
